How should you replace antifreeze in your 2009 Chevy Cobalt?

To replace the antifreeze in your 2009 Chevy Cobalt, start by ensuring the engine is cool. Open the radiator cap and drain the old coolant by locating the drain plug at the bottom of the radiator. After draining, close the plug, refill the radiator with a 50/50 mix of new antifreeze and distilled water, and run the engine with the heater on to circulate the coolant. Finally, check for leaks and ensure the coolant level is appropriate in the overflow reservoir.
